Employee Benefits in West Virginia

Medical plan benchmarks from verified employer data

Medical benefits typically represent the largest share of employer benefit spending and are a key factor in employee recruitment and retention.

Our database includes 199 employers in West Virginia offering 574 verified benefit plans. PPO plans are the most common (45% of employers), followed by HDHP (39%). Funding approaches are mixed, with fully-insured (51%) and self-insured (42%) both common. Most employers offer three or more plan options to employees (52%).

Medical plan benchmarks include deductibles, copays, coinsurance, out-of-pocket maximums, and employer contribution rates.
